There are many of them for sure, but they would be served as well or probably better* served by rapid transit crossing in some way at Chaudière or Portage.

*Since my sense is that more of them live east as opposed to west and southwest. This is anecdotal I admit, but regardless a significant chunk of them from the east and southeast of Ottawa would have to go several km west, in order to come back several km east to Terrasses and Portage.

This has always been the problem with using the POW for rapid transit: it forces too large of a chunk of potential users to backtrack to get to the main destinations we're claiming to serve. (True of both potential Gatineau users and Ottawa users.)
This speak more to why a single transit connection across the river makes no sense. You need at least one on either side of downtown.
